North America Air Barrier Market Outlook

The North America air barrier market reached a value of almost USD 1.73 billion in 2024. The regional market is expected to grow at a CAGR of 4.40% between 2025 and 2034 to reach a value of nearly USD 2.66 billion by 2034. The market growth is being fuelled by rising construction activities, increasing emphasis on energy-efficient buildings, and growing awareness of the benefits of improved building envelopes.

Air barriers are systems of materials designed to control the movement of air into and out of a building envelope. They play a crucial role in enhancing energy efficiency, reducing moisture-related problems, and maintaining indoor air quality. The rising focus on sustainable construction practices and adherence to building codes is significantly boosting the demand for air barrier systems across North America. Both residential and commercial building projects are increasingly integrating air barriers to comply with stringent energy regulations and to achieve high-performance building envelopes.

The North America air barrier market benefits from rapid urban development, growing renovation activities in aging infrastructure, and the demand for better thermal insulation and comfort in buildings. Furthermore, advancements in air barrier materials and application technologies are expected to further strengthen the market position in the forecast period.

North America Air Barrier Market Share

The United States dominates the market share within the region, driven by a robust construction sector, favorable regulations, and a growing inclination towards green buildings. Large-scale infrastructure projects, energy efficiency mandates, and increasing awareness among builders and architects are the key factors driving product adoption in the U.S. market.

Canada holds a significant portion of the North America air barrier market share, primarily due to its colder climate that necessitates the use of air barriers to ensure thermal efficiency. The market in Canada is also influenced by well-established green building certifications such as LEED (Leadership in Energy and Environmental Design) and government-backed energy-efficiency programs.

In terms of product types, sheet-applied and fluid-applied air barriers account for a large portion of the market. Sheet-applied systems are popular in commercial buildings due to their durability and moisture resistance, while fluid-applied barriers are gaining traction in residential construction due to ease of application and seamless finish. Among end-users, commercial construction remains the dominant segment, although residential and institutional segments are witnessing increasing demand.

Drivers of Growth

Several factors are contributing to the growth of the North America air barrier market. The primary driver is the increasing emphasis on building energy efficiency. With heating and cooling accounting for a large percentage of energy use in buildings, minimizing air leakage has become essential to reducing energy bills and environmental impact. Air barriers play a critical role in reducing air infiltration, which helps maintain indoor temperature and reduces HVAC system load.

The expanding construction sector, especially in urban and suburban areas, is another growth driver. As cities expand and populations grow, there is a rising demand for residential, commercial, and institutional buildings that are compliant with modern energy codes. Renovation and retrofitting of existing structures also offer significant opportunities for air barrier system adoption.

Moreover, growing awareness about the health and comfort benefits of controlling air leakage is pushing demand. Air barrier systems help prevent the entry of allergens, pollutants, and moisture, leading to improved indoor air quality and reduced risk of mold and structural damage.

Supportive government regulations and building codes are also boosting the market. Federal and state-level initiatives in the U.S. and Canada are encouraging or mandating the use of air barriers in new construction and major renovations, thereby ensuring consistent demand across the construction value chain.

Challenges and Opportunities

Despite the positive outlook, the North America air barrier market faces several challenges. One of the primary obstacles is the high installation cost, especially in retrofitting projects, which can deter small-scale developers and homeowners. Improper installation or lack of skilled labor can compromise the performance of air barrier systems, limiting their effectiveness and market acceptance.

The market also faces competition from alternative materials and construction methods that may not prioritize air barrier systems. In some regions, lack of awareness among contractors and developers about the long-term benefits of air barriers continues to limit penetration.

However, the market offers substantial opportunities for growth. The increasing focus on climate resilience and sustainable building practices presents an opportunity for air barrier manufacturers to align with broader environmental goals. Growth in passive house construction and net-zero energy buildings can further drive air barrier system adoption.

Expansion into underserved or rapidly urbanizing areas in North America, including secondary cities and towns, provides untapped potential. The trend towards smart and connected buildings also opens up avenues for integrating air barrier systems with digital monitoring and energy management solutions.
